Output e085af8b28b71804ea74b794c3664631b77f52b15f105de0b320c3fc3b76f0e9:78

value
74221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ee004133efe8b27c3aeb7d1b0f66f31993186af8 OP_EQUAL
address
3PPT3tvykX9m7LqhMvVWCh6MQeTp68qZcT
transaction
e085af8b28b71804ea74b794c3664631b77f52b15f105de0b320c3fc3b76f0e9
spent
true